Should you play it?

Cat Lady - The Card Game is a fun card-drafting game in which players are Cat Ladies, trying to tempt cats into their cattery using food, toys, costumes and more. Based on the much-loved card game by AEG.

What works

  • Cute and charming art and sound
  • Quick and accessible gameplay
  • Well-designed tutorial
  • Multiple ai difficulty levels
  • Low price with good replay value

Things to keep in mind

  • No online multiplayer
  • Ui bugs with scrolling and controls
  • Some grindy achievements
  • Short match length limits strategic depth
  • Lack of narrative or evolving mechanics
